| House C.18 |
Newnham House, No. 16, Queen Street. Tall facade of red brick. 3 storeys. Painted string- course above each floor. Modillion cornice and parapet. Magnificent bay windows. | T. & C.P. Act C.A. |

| House C.18 |
No. 17, Queen Street. 2 storeys and attic. Red brick and grey headers. Tiled roof. Entered from a passageway which passes through ground floor. | T. & C.P. Act C.A. |

| Cottage C.18 |
The Cottage, Queen Street. Brick walls. Lathe and plaster interior walls and oak beams. One of the oldest buildings in the street. | C.A. |

| House C.18 |
The Crooked House, No. 21, Queen Street. 2 storeys. Red brick and grey headers alternately. Hipped slate roof. Two small bays on ground floor. Built circa 1715. | T. & C.P. Act C.A. |

| House C.18 |
No. 23, Queen Street. 2 storeys. Red brick structure. Hipped tiled roof. Two Venetian windows on first floor. Doorway up four steps with fluted pilasters, pediment, semi-circular fanlight and 6-panel door. | T. & C.P. Act C.A. |

| Cottages (2) C.18 |
Nos. 25 and 27, Queen Street. 2 storeys and attic. Tiled roofs with a hipped dormer to each house. Brick structure using both red and grey bricks. Windows with glazing bars and surmounted by a cambered arch. | T. & C. P. Act C.A. |
